Output 43f67afeb2fd3ae199c390a61b0c8e8fbd1674f60f241d992dfd6f52ab9439a9:0

value
8445061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cc9b26d1a26ee32b3a8ef4c9f7e3ccbac1ea1d9 OP_EQUAL
address
32rdezoTEHEzyDWmPkWPcuujAGXnBLUe8q
transaction
43f67afeb2fd3ae199c390a61b0c8e8fbd1674f60f241d992dfd6f52ab9439a9
spent
true